Output bab832a8ad2fc74ce157c8a9f1282b028bf109b681a839c0e07c21b360cc7525:1

value
103755957
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dcc2e18e75780087b146178c1d180e6176a9193 OP_EQUAL
address
32wyJiZQw2Aky6yzWBtiuiBmQeMyxPgJF6
transaction
bab832a8ad2fc74ce157c8a9f1282b028bf109b681a839c0e07c21b360cc7525
confirmations
270039
spent
true